
Milak to Ujjain
Ujjain is approximately 950+ kms from Milak. The fastest way to reach Ujjain from Milak is by Train, Flight, Cab Via Ghaziabad, Indore. It takes approximately 9 hours. The cheapest way to reach Ujjain from Milak is by Train Via Bareilly, Mathura which would take approximately 17 hours.
Sort By
Mode of Transport
Via Delhi, Indore
RECOMMENDED
Milak
Delhi
Indore
Ujjain
Approx Travel Time
10h 26m
₹10,517
Onwards
Milak
Delhi
Indore
Ujjain
Approx Travel Time
10h 3m
₹5,968
Onwards
Milak
Delhi
Indore
Ujjain
Approx Travel Time
10h 47m
₹9,294
Onwards
Via Ghaziabad, Indore
FASTEST
Milak
Ghaziabad
Indore
Ujjain
Approx Travel Time
8h 34m
₹5,126
Onwards
Milak
Ghaziabad
Indore
Ujjain
Approx Travel Time
8h 55m
₹3,903
Onwards
Via Delhi
Milak
Delhi
Ujjain
Approx Travel Time
17h 5m
₹5,125
Onwards
Via Bareilly, Mathura
CHEAPEST
Milak
Bareilly
Mathura
Ujjain
Approx Travel Time
16h 46m
₹675
Onwards
Via Bareilly, Kota
Milak
Bareilly
Kota
Ujjain
Approx Travel Time
18h 25m
₹854
Onwards
Via Delhi, Kota
Milak
Delhi
Kota
Ujjain
Approx Travel Time
21h 22m
₹5,759
Onwards
Milak
Delhi
Kota
Ujjain
Approx Travel Time
21h 8m
₹1,418
Onwards
Frequently Asked Questions
What is the distance between Milak and Ujjain?
Ujjain is approximately 950+ kms from Milak.
How long does it take to reach Ujjain from Milak?
It takes approximately 9 hours to reach Ujjain from Milak by Train, Flight, Cab Via Ghaziabad, Indore.
What is the cheapest way to reach Ujjain from Milak?
The cheapest way to reach Ujjain from Milak is by Train Via Bareilly, Mathura.
What is the fastest way to reach Ujjain from Milak?
The fastest way to reach Ujjain from Milak is by Train, Flight, Cab Via Ghaziabad, Indore.


